Allen police reports, Jan. 2-Jan. 9

Published: Tuesday, January 10, 2012 10:09 PM CST
The Allen Police Department responded to the following incidents between Jan. 2 and Jan. 9:


Jan. 2

11:25 p.m. -- Failure to identify giving false fictitious information and warrant service reported in the 1200 block of East Bethany Drive. A person was arrested after being deceitful about their true identity and having outstanding warrants issued for their arrest from various agencies. Another person was also arrested for a confirmed outstanding warrant.

Jan. 3

2:45 a.m. -- Assault causes bodily injury and criminal mischief more than $500 less than $1,500 reported in the 100 block of East Stacy Road. Officers investigated an assault that occurred in the 100 block of East Stacy Road.

2:51 a.m. -- Possession of marijuana less than 2 ounces, possession of a dangerous drug, unlawful carrying of a weapon and driving while intoxicated/open alcohol container reported near the intersection of East Service Road and West Exchange Parkway. On listed date and time, subject was arrested for operating a motor vehicle in a public place while intoxicated. Later, the subject was charged with having in his possession marijuana, a dangerous drug and a handgun.

12:17 p.m. -- Burglary of vehicle reported in the 600 block of East Main Street. Subject stated that unknown suspect(s) forced entry and removed property from her vehicle without consent.

4:56 p.m. -- Theft more than $50 less than $500 and misrepresentation of age by a minor reported in the 800 block of West Stacy Road.

6:24 p.m. -- Assault family violence Class C reported in the 1100 block of Maple Creek Avenue. A person intentionally caused physical contact with another that the other person regarded as offensive.

9:38 p.m. -- Driving while intoxicated with a child under 15 years of age reported near the intersection of Sandy Creek Drive and High Meadow Drive. A person was arrested for operating a motor vehicle in a public place while a passenger who was younger than 15 years of age occupied the same vehicle.
